Communication Revitalization Efforts Increase Fire Department’s Dependability

Marshall County Fire No. 7 purchased two new radios and serviced six others. The renewed transmission equipment helps the department effectively respond to medical calls and accidents.

Besides grant funds – including a Working Here Fund grant from Frontier Farm Credit – and donations, the only funds the department receives are based on tax income.

Blue Rapids Rural Fire, a part of Marshall County Fire No. 7, is a volunteer department that protects and serves Marshall County, including the city of Blue Rapids and the surrounding rural area.

“Blue Rapids Fire will benefit, but the people and property we are trying to protect will also benefit from this upgrade.”
– Jason Hemry, Marshall County Fire No. 7 Chief
